3 telli bir yük hücresi / gerinim ölçer ve bir amplifikatör nasıl bağlanır?


11

Şuna benzeyen 3 telli bir yük sensörü var:

Üç telli yük sensörü

Ağırlıktaki değişiklikleri tespit etmek için onu Arduino'ma bağlamaya çalışıyorum. Anladığım kadarıyla, voltajdaki değişiklikler o kadar küçük ki, Arduino voltajı yükseltmeden değişiklikleri tespit edemiyor. Yani bir satın 8-pin LM741CN Op-Amp at Radio Shack o bakışlar şey bu:

8 pinli Op-Amp amplifikatör

Her şeyi nasıl bağlayacağımı gösteren bu videoyu buldum . Ancak, şemayı ve neden sadece bir yerine iki yük sensörü kullandıklarını anlayamıyorum. Dirençlerden de bahsediyorlar ama neden onları kullandıklarından (ve neden seçtikleri boyutlardan) veya onları koymak için devrede emin değilim.

Birisi voltajdaki değişiklikleri tespit etmek için bu şeyi nasıl bağlayacağımı öğrenmeme yardımcı olabilir mi? Ayrıca, bu sensörlerden sadece birini kullanarak bunu yapmanın bir yolu var mı? Şimdiye kadar yaptığım şey bu:

Arduino yük sensörü şeması

Amfide ayrıca anlamadığım bazı pinler var: Ofset null, NC. Bu pimler ne için? Onları mı kullanmalıyım?

Güncelleme: Şimdi bir Enstrümantasyon Amplifikatörü ( AD623 ) ile çalışıyorum. Artık oynadığım 4 telli bir yük sensörünüz var. Hala işe yaramadı, ama 3 telli yük sensörüne geçmeden önce bunu anlamaya çalışacağımı düşündüm.


2
Sensörünüz neredeyse kesinlikle iki gerinim ölçerin bir "yarı köprüsü" dür - Steven'ın ilk diyagramında sağdaki iki direnci oluştururlar - yani etiketledikleri için "R2" ve "gerinim ölçer". Bir tel köprü bağlantısının üst kısmı, bir köprü bağlantısının alt kısmı diğeri ise ikisi arasındaki ortak bağlantı olacaktır. Yukarıdan aşağıya ve aşağıdan ortak bir zamanda iki tel arasındaki ölçüm aynı direnç olacaktır. örneğin ad kabloları TBC (üst alt ortak). T ila C = R, B ila C = R, T ila B = 2R. Köprünün sağ ortasına ortak bağlayın, T & B'yi üst ve alt tarafa bağlayın.
Russell McMahon

Katılıyorum, yarım bir köprü gibi görünüyor ve şemadaki kablolar iyi görünüyor. Sadece dirençler (ve belki baypas / dengeleme kapakları - salınım olduğunu keşfettiğimiz enstrümantasyon amp sorusunda eksik). Şüphenin ötesinde, parça numarası (örneğin, tek / çift) yararlı olacaktır.
Oli Glaser

1
Yük sensörlerinden biri için kırmızı ve yeşili değiştirin - iki yarım köprünün girişleri artan yüklerle zıt yönlerde hareket ettirmesini istiyorsunuz. Bir sensörde 20 kg değil, diğer sensörde 20 kg sıfır fark verir.
Dave X

Yanıtlar:


11

Gerinim ölçer değişken bir dirençtir, bu nedenle ilk fikriniz varyasyonları voltajda bir değişiklik olarak tespit etmek için ikinci, sabit bir dirençle bir direnç bölücü inşa etmek olabilir.
Ne yazık ki gerinim ölçerler, direnç uygulandıklarında ağırlığı çok az değişen çok duyarsız değişken dirençlerdir. Bir direnç bölücü, değişiklikleri algılayacak kadar hassas değildir. Yani başka bir yaklaşıma ihtiyacımız var.
Bir Wheatstone köprüsü çözümdür.

Wheatstone köprüsü

R2 ile birlikte gerinim ölçer hala bir direnç bölücü oluşturur, peki bu nasıl farklıdır? Tüm dirençlerin gerinim göstergesinin dinlenme halindeki direncine eşit aynı değere sahip olduğunu varsayalım. Daha sonra voltaj ölçerdeki voltaj, güç kaynağının yarısı yerine sıfır olacaktır. Okumamız sıfır referans olduğundan, tüm devre için daha yüksek bir hassasiyet elde etmek için onu kolayca yükseltebiliriz.
Oli, diferansiyel amplifikatörden bahsetti , ancak bu yeterli olmayacak. Diferansiyel amplifikatörün yaptığı gibi, bir yük koyarak okumayı etkilemek istemiyoruz. Çok yüksek giriş empedansına sahip diferansiyel bir amplifikatör olan bir enstrümantasyon amplifikatörüne ihtiyacımız var . Bu en çok kullanılan enstrümantasyon amplifikatörü konfigürasyonudur,

resim açıklamasını buraya girin

amplifikasyonu ayarlamak için tek bir direnç ( ) kullanır . Amplifikasyonu yüksek bir değere, muhtemelen 100 ve 1000 arasında bir yere ayarlamanız gerekir (çok net değil; sözde gerinim ölçer veri sayfası basitçe kokuyor). × ×RG××

Şimdi, gerinim ölçeri nasıl bağlarız, çünkü yukarıdaki şemadaki gibi değil, üç teli var mı? Yine veri sayfası burada bir işe yaramaz, ancak muhtemelen böyle bağlarsınız:

resim açıklamasını buraya girin

Bu bağlantı şekli, aksi takdirde okumayı etkileyecek olan tel direncini dengeler . RWIRE1

Başka bir olasılık, tellerin Wheatstone köprüsünün üst, sağ ve alt noktasını temsil etmesidir. Hangisi teller arasındaki direnci ölçerek kolayca belirlenebilir. İlk durumda ve arasında bir direnciniz olmayacaktır . İkinci durumda, kırmızı-beyaz ve beyaz-siyah arasında eşit bir direnç ölçeceksiniz (kabloları değiştirmeniz gerekebilir. Yine, veri sayfası yardımcı olmaz).W I R E 3WIRE1WIRE3

Wheatstone köprüsünün voltaj ölçer bağlantılarını enstrümantasyon amplifikatörünün girişlerine bağlarsınız.


dan görüntüleri Bu sitede


Cevabınız için teşekkürler. Yine de tamamen kafam karıştı. Bu şemaları nasıl okuyacağımı anlamıyorum. Etrafında daire bulunan V ne anlama geliyor? Zig-zag çizgileri direnç anlamına mı geliyor? Hangi boyutlarda olması gerekiyor. Son şemanızdaki amplifikatör nerede? Bu devreyi amfiye nasıl bağlarım?
Andrew

@Andrew - Daire içindeki V, bir voltmetrenin sembolüdür, burada hangi iki noktayı ölçeceğinizi gösterir, bu nedenle bu noktalar enstrümantasyon amplifikatörünün girişleridir. Zig-zag çizgileri dirençlerdir. R1 = R3, kesin değer gerçekten önemli değil, örneğin 10k alın. R2'niz muhtemelen sensörün bir parçasıdır, o zaman 3 kabloyu köprünün üstüne, sağına ve altına bağlarsınız.
stevenvh

Sanırım "enstrümantasyon amplifikatörü" hakkındaki bölümü kaçırdım. Op-Amp ile aynı olmadığını fark etmedim. Muhtemelen işe yaramayacak bir şey kablolama zamanımı harcamadan önce oraya başlamalıyım. Bunlardan birkaçını nereden alabilirim? Uygulamam için en çok hangileri işe yarar?
Andrew

@ Andrew - Sen gibi, in-amper entegre satın alabilirsiniz INA128 , ama onlar pahalı. Onları 3 op-amp'den kendiniz de yapabilirsiniz, ancak bunun için 741'leri kullanmam. LF347 gibi dörtlü bir op-amp çok daha iyi bir seçimdir. Her iyi elektronik mağazasında satılık. Çevrimiçi Digikey veya Mouser'da.
stevenvh

Artık üzerinde çalışabileceğim bir enstrümantasyon amplifikatörüm (AD623) var. Artık oynadığım 4 telli bir yük sensörünüz var. Hala nasıl bağlayacağınızı anlayamıyorum (özellikle, amperde kazancı nasıl ayarlayacağınız), ancak 3 telli yük sensörüne geçmeden önce 4 telli anlamaya çalışacağımı düşündüm. Yük sensörünü amplifikatöre nasıl bağlayacağımı ve kazancı nasıl ayarlayacağımı anlamama yardımcı olabilir misiniz?
Andrew

8

Devre tasarımı hakkında yorum yapmayacağım, çünkü bu çok dikkat çekiyor gibi görünüyor, ancak bir banyo ölçeğini hacklediğim bir proje inşa ettim, böylece ağ etkin ve mevcut ağırlığa hizmet edecek bir web sunucusu var ve ben her şeyi bir araya getirme konusunda birkaç düşünceniz var.

Amplifikatörünüzü kurmadan önce, kazancı nasıl ayarlayacağınıza dair kaba bir fikir edinmek için, önce gerinim ölçer devresini oluşturun, çalıştırın ve çıkışı ölçmek için bir multimetre (Arduino'nuzun ADC'lerinden çok daha hassas) kullanın gerinim ölçer devrenizden beklenen maksimum yük ile gerilim. Daha sonra amplifikatör devrenizi oluşturduğunuzda amfinin maksimum çıkışını 5V'a (Arduino'nun ADC örnek 0-5V) getiren kazanç dirençlerini seçebilirsiniz ve ADC'nizden en fazla menzili elde edersiniz.

Bunun nedeni, ADC'lerin menzili ve çözünürlüğünün sınırlı ve gizli olmasıdır, bu nedenle 0-1000 pound ölçmek istiyorsanız, AVR ADC'lerinin 10 bit çözünürlüğüyle, en iyi ihtimalle bir Eğer amperinizin çıkış sinyali 0-5V arasındaysa ağırlık 0-1000 lbs'den artarsa Eğer sadece yarı-eşek ya da kazanç dirençleri ile tahmin ya da saf deneme-yanılma ile başlamak ve sıkılmak ve tüm aralığı kullanmıyorsanız, doğruluk atacak. Bir amperle birlikte Arnavut kaldırdığınızı ve sadece 0-2.5V çıkardığını, o zaman aralığın yarısını atıp sadece 2 lbs içinde doğru olacaksınız. aynı 1000 lb. aralığı için.

Projeye ve ne kadar önemsediğinize bağlı. Saldırıya uğramış ölçeğimi oluşturduğumda 0-200lbs'lik bir aralığa ihtiyacım vardı, ancak doğrulukla çok ilgili değildim. Temel olarak amacım, ölçek üzerindeki bir kabın boş veya dolu olup olmadığını belirlemek, 1/8 dolu, 3/4 dolu, bunun gibi bir şeyin ötesinde çok düşük bir çözünürlükle belirlemekti. Az önce parça çantamda bulunan ilk düşük voltajlı opamp ile bulabildiğim en basit tek opamp diferansiyel amplifikatör devresini inşa ettim, kazanç setini ADC'yi ~ 200 lbs'de doyuracak şekilde ayarladım. Bu süper basit yapıda bile şaşırtıcı derecede doğru ve doğrusal, pound için kesinlikle iyi (bundan çok daha iyi ama lb. doğruluğuna bile ihtiyacım yoktu, bu yüzden kalibre ettiğimde 5 lb.'lik artışlarla ağırlık ekledim kalibrasyon verileri tablom).

Şema istek üzerine eklendi: resim açıklamasını buraya girin

Bu, inşa ettiğim devre için aşağı yukarı şematik, ancak lehimsiz bir breadboard üzerinde bir araya getirdim, umarım aslında çalıştığım şeyde çok fazla alan mühendisliği yoktu. Silinen kısım, gerinim ölçer devresini ayarlayabilmesi gereken ekstra bir direnç ve potansiyometreydi, böylece çıkış yüksüz olarak tam olarak 0v idi, ancak ne olursa olsun çok hafif bir pozitif voltajla sonuçlandım ve değildi önemli değil, bu yüzden hata ayıklamak için uğraşmadım. Sig + / Sig- gerilme göstergelerinin amp devresine bağlandığı yerdir. Gerinim ölçer devrememi inşa etmedim, ölçeği kullandım, bu yüzden gerçekten gerinim ölçerlerle çalışmanın detayları hakkında bilgili hissetmiyorum, sadece orada olanı nasıl kullanacağımı anladım. Madende iki çift gösterge vardı ve her çiftte bir V +, V- ve sinyal kablosu vardı.

Devremdeki direnç değerleri sizin için bir şey ifade etmiyor, çünkü ihtiyacım olan kazancı vermek için seçildiler. İhtiyaçlarınıza göre kendiniz seçin.


Açıkladığınız proje tam olarak inşa etmeye çalıştığım proje ile aynı! Tek fark, 5 lb'lik bir cezvetteki değişiklikleri ölçüyorum . Banyo terazim (dört, 3 telli yük sensörlü) ve şimdi bir 4 telli sensörlü bir mutfak terazim var. Bu amplifikatörü nasıl bağlayacağımı anlayamıyorum. (İzlemesi kolay) bir bağlantı şeması verebilir misiniz?
Andrew

Tek bir op-amp ile geçinebildiğinizi söylediniz. Bunu nasıl bağladığını duymakla çok ilgileniyorum. "In-Amps" bu proje için benim için çok pahalı görünüyor.
Andrew

Tamam, sanırım anlıyorum. Dört direnciniz ve bir op-ampınız var mı? Dirençleri ihtiyacınız olan kazanca göre seçtiğinizden bahsettiniz. Kazancın daha yüksek / daha düşük olmasını istesem değerleri nasıl değiştirebilirim (hangilerini değiştirirdim)?
Andrew

Wikipedia'nın diferansiyel yükselteçlerle ilgili makalesinde kazancı hesaplamak için denklemler bulunur. R1 = R2 ve Rf = Rg'nin basitleştirilmiş halini kullandım, bu yüzden benim durumumda 100K / 4K = 25 kazanç.
Suboptimus

Müthiş! Teşekkür ederim! Bu çok daha mantıklı!
Andrew

2

Not - Paket farkını hemen fark etmediğim için alt kısmı başka bir seçenek olarak bıraktım .. düzenleme hala kaç opamp mevcut olduğundan emin değilim.

Çok basit olduğu için bunlardan herhangi birini denemeden önce (temel) opamp teorisini okumak isteyebilirsiniz (ki bu pek çok yerde yapabileceğimden ve kitapları doldurabildiğimden daha iyi açıklandığı gibi gitmediğim ) yanlış giden şeyler (ne yaptığınızı bildiğinizde bile) Onlar "sadece çalışan" bazı IC'ler ve yeni kullanıcıları için sık sık çok fazla hayal kırıklığı kaynağı değildir.

Bağlanmak kısmı ise ikili hiç offest boş veya NC pimleri (bunlardan açıklama için aşağıya bakınız) İşte veri sayfasından bacak yapısı olan ile opamp (tek bir pakette iki işlemsel kuvvetlendiriciler):

resim açıklamasını buraya girin

Aşağıdaki tekli amfi seçeneğini hala yapabilirsiniz, ancak iki opampınız olduğu için TI uygulama notunun 4. sayfasındaki iki opamp sürümü daha iyi bir seçimdir (giriş sinyalini etkilemediğinden biraz daha iyi çalışır) Direnç değerler denklem ile çalışılabilir,> 100 kazanımı (denklemin Vo kısmı) hedeflenir. Steven'ın bu seçeneğin dezavantajı hakkında daha ayrıntılı olduğunu ve bunun "yeterli" olmayacağını söylediğini unutmayın. Tamamen katılmıyorum - ideal olmaktan çok uzak, ancak yukarıdaki TI uygulama notunda açıklandığı gibi, yüklemeyi telafi etmek için kazancı ayarlarsanız işe yarayabilir. Ancak, empedans evirici girişindeki giriş voltajıyla değiştiğinden sonuç biraz doğrusal olmayacaktır. Bu yüzden birden fazla opampınız varsa enstrümantasyon amplifikatörü gitmenin yoludur.

Tekli opamp seçeneği

Bunun gibi bir diferansiyel amplifikatör yapmanız gerekir:

Wiki Diferansiyel Opamp Örneği

Başvurunuz için, bu uygulama notunun 3. sayfasındaki değerler gibi bir şey uygun olacaktır. Bunun için enstrümantasyon amplifikatörü denilen ve 3 opamp kullanan bir şeyin kullanılması tercih edilir, ancak biriyle iyi çalışmasını sağlayabilirsiniz. Dirençler opampın kazancını belirler.

NC "Bağlantı Yok" anlamına gelir, bu yüzden bu pim için endişelenmeyin. Ofset null değeri, iki giriş arasındaki çok küçük ofseti (genellikle mV ya da öylesine) kırpmak için kullanılır (ideal olarak ofseti olmaz)

Not - birkaç gün önce burada çok benzer bir soru soruldu . Asker 3 opamp enstrümantasyon amplifikatörü kullanıyordu, ama yine de bilgilendirici olmalı.


Maalesef, amfiye olan bağlantı çalıştığım gerçek amfi değil. Radio Shack'tan benimkini aldım.
Andrew

@Andrew - bu büyük bir fark yaratıyor. Doğru tavsiyede bulunabilmek için parça numarasını bilmeliyiz, çünkü birçok farklı pinoutlu birçok opamp çeşidi vardır (örneğin paket başına 1,2,3,4 opamp, ofset pinleri mevcut / mevcut değil, pin 3 Vout olabilir) bazılarında bu uygulama için özellikle uygun olmayacaktır. Opamp'inizde tam olarak yazdırılan kod nedir?
Oli Glaser

@Andrew - Oli'nin başvurduğu iki opamp enstrümantasyon amplifikatörünü oluşturmak istiyorsanız, appnote'ta verilen amplifikasyonun yanlış olduğuna dikkat edin. Burada
stevenvh

@Stephen - iyi tespit edilmiş, gerçekten. R1 = 2 = 3 = 4'ün eşit olmasına dayanır, ancak notta R1 = R2 ve R3 = R4 olarak verilir. R3 terimini dahil etmek buna izin verir.
Oli Glaser

2
LM741! Ugh. Hala pakette varsa, ben iade ediyorum; 741'ler, op-amp'lerin Model T'sine benziyor - 40 yaşından büyükler ve pakete bir uyarı koymaları gerekiyor.
Jason S

1

Gerilimi iki gerinim ölçerinden birine geri çevirmeyi deneyin. Bunun voltaj değişim miktarını iki katına çıkarma etkisi vardır. Aynı kablo tesisatı, her iki amp girişinde de sıfır diferansiyele eşit aynı voltaj üretir.


2
Bu konuda biraz daha açıklayabilir misiniz, şu anda bu daha çok bir yorum gibi görünüyor.
Kortuk

Sensörler, biri gergin diğeri sıkıştırılmış iki gerinim ölçer içerir. Her iki sensörün de paralel, eşit yüklerle kablolanması, artan yükü Ortak Mod gürültüsü olarak reddederek hem eviren hem de evirmeyen girişleri aynı miktarda değiştirir. Belirtildiği gibi, devre iki sensör üzerindeki yüklerdeki farklılıkları ölçecektir.
Dave X
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.